Our brand new defence report - Cyberwarfare Market 2010-2020 - assesses the considerable business opportunities exhibited by one of the defence industry' s fastest-growing markets. Our market study examines the leading cyber nations and analyses the range of factors that are driving strong global sales growth.

Our analysis has concluded that worldwide spending on cyberwarfare by governments and armed forces in 2009 totalled $8.12bn. Recent events have demonstrated the potential of cyberwarfare and this is driving strong growth in cyber security. Estonia came under cyber attack in 2007 at the time of a political dispute with Russia. The internet sites of Estonian banks, companies, government ministries, newspapers and political parties were targeted by distributed denial-of-service (DDoS) attacks. A year later, Georgian web pages were attacked by civilians as Russia carried out real-world military strikes during the South Ossetia War. During 2009, serious cyber attacks continued to occur, with attacks on the institutions of countries including South Korea and the US.
